ON MARRIAGE: BE CAREFUL TAKING ADVICE FROM MARRIAGE COUNSELORS.

in #busy6 years ago (edited)

The church I attend had a marriage seminar last week, that ended today. The man in charge of the marriage seminar said different things about how to live a success marriage life.

I agreed with some of the things he said on marriage and some I didn't agree, but I didn't not agree with most things he said about how to live a successful marriage life.

Marriage counselors are not always correct about their advice on how to live a successful married life. I have come across couples who took advice from a marriage counselor and it led to the demise of their marriage. Marriage counselor, might still be good, but be careful how you use them because they can be bad also.

No man can tell this or that is how to handle marriage because what might work for him, might not work for you. For me, I consult the spiritual side of me by asking God for wisdom on how to go about marriage.

I once went to a couples counselor with a boyfriend and it definitely ended the relationship. There was a lot we were accepting of each other because we loved and respected each other. But all the counselor could see were our imperfections, which she highlighted. So then it was easier to be with other people we didn't yet see so clearly! I think in a relationship it's important to give the other a lot of benefit of the doubt. No one can be perfect.
